The Origins of Final Fantasy

Final Fantasy was born out of the creative vision of Hironobu Sakaguchi, who sought to create a game that would serve as his swan song in the gaming industry. Little did he know that his final project would spawn a franchise that would endure for decades to come. Inspired by the success of Dragon Quest, Sakaguchi set out to create an RPG that would push the boundaries of storytelling and gameplay.

Gameplay Innovation and Evolution

One of the hallmarks of the Final Fantasy series is its innovative gameplay mechanics. From the revolutionary Active Time Battle system introduced in Final Fantasy IV to the groundbreaking materia system of Final Fantasy VII, each game brings new ideas to the table, keeping the experience fresh and engaging for players. Whether you're mastering the intricacies of the Job system in Final Fantasy V or navigating the open world of Final Fantasy XV, there's always something new to discover in the world of Final Fantasy.

Cultural Impact and Legacy

Beyond its critical and commercial success, Final Fantasy has had a profound impact on popular culture, inspiring countless spin-offs, sequels, and adaptations across various media. From movies and anime to novels and merchandise, the franchise has permeated virtually every aspect of modern entertainment. Its iconic characters, such as Cloud Strife, Lightning, and Noctis, have become cultural icons in their own right, beloved by fans around the world.
